Don’t look now, but the Oklahoma Sooners have suddenly carved themselves out yet another path to the Big 12 Championship game. If OU wins out – and that’s looking like an increasing possibility – the Sooners will have successfully recovered from an 0-2 start in conference play and become a significant factor when college football betting kicks into high gear during bowl season.

However, the Sooners can’t afford to slip up, and a dangerous trip to Morgantown is exactly where something like that could happen.

Let’s take a look at our best college football free picks and predictions for No. 14 Oklahoma at West Virginia. Kickoff is scheduled to get underway on Saturday, November 28 at 7:30 p.m. ET at Milan Puskar Stadium.

Last week’s highly anticipated Bedlam battle between Oklahoma and Oklahoma State turned out to be a disappointment for fans but exactly what the Sooners wanted. Oklahoma dominated their in-state rivals 41-13, with an offense that has been unstoppable in recent weeks. Freshman quarterback Spencer Rattler tattooed the Oklahoma State defense 301 yards and four touchdowns while running back Rhamondre Stevenson carved up Cowboys for 141 yards rushing.

West Virginia had last week off, and the Mountaineers will see if their fierce defense, which yields just 274 yards and 17.8 points per game, is up to the task of slowing the Sooners attack. Offensively, the Mountaineers will have to find a way to generate points, so expect a steady diet of running back Leddie Brown, who led the team with 154 yards rushing in a 24-6 win over TCU two weeks ago.

Playing at night in Morgantown is never easy, and this is a perfect letdown spot for a Sooners team that just disposed of their arch-rivals. West Virginia is 5-0-1 ATS in its last six games at home, and the ‘Eers should be able to keep this game within the number.

PREDICTION: West Virginia +10.5 (-110)

 

Over/Under Pick

Oklahoma has scored at least 30 points in every single game this season, and I don’t expect that trend to come to an end on Saturday night.

However, the Sooners defense benefitted from an early game injury to Cowboys quarterback Spencer Sanders last week, so I’m not convinced they’ve suddenly made significant improvements. Plus the Over is 6-0 in the last six games of this series.

PREDICTION: Over 55.0 (-110)
